Bushing Replacement

  1. Position converter end of transmission case down and use Bushing Driver (J-21465-8) and soft-faced hammer to drive bushing out of case. Invert case to install new bushing. Use Drive Handle and Adapters (J-8092, J-21465-13, J-21465-8, and J-21465-9) to install new bushing.
  2. Lubrication passage of bushing should face Adapter Ring (J-21465-9). Drive bushing into bore until adapter ring bottoms. Bushing should be .040-.055" (1.02-1.4 mm) above selective thrust washer surface. Stake bushing in place with Staker (J-21465-10). Staking marks must be in bushing groove.
